package msg_test
import (
"bytes"
"testing"
"git.wntrmute.dev/kyle/goutils/msg"
)
func checkExpected(buf *bytes.Buffer, expected string) bool {
return buf.String() == expected
}
func resetBuf() *bytes.Buffer {
buf := &bytes.Buffer{}
msg.SetWriter(buf)
return buf
}
func TestVerbosePrint(t *testing.T) {
buf := resetBuf()
msg.SetVerbose(false) // ensure verbose is explicitly not set
msg.Vprint("hello, world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.Vprintf("hello, %s", "world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.Vprintln("hello, world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.SetVerbose(true)
msg.Vprint("hello, world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world", buf.String())
}
buf.Reset()
msg.Vprintf("hello, %s", "world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world", buf.String())
}
buf.Reset()
msg.Vprintln("hello, world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world\n")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world\n", buf.String())
}
}
func TestQuietPrint(t *testing.T) {
buf := resetBuf()
msg.SetQuiet(true)
msg.Qprint("hello, world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.Qprintf("hello, %s", "world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.Qprintln("hello, world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.SetQuiet(false)
msg.Qprint("hello, world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world", buf.String())
}
buf.Reset()
msg.Qprintf("hello, %s", "world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world", buf.String())
}
buf.Reset()
msg.Qprintln("hello, world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world\n")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world\n", buf.String())
}
}
func TestDebugPrint(t *testing.T) {
buf := resetBuf()
msg.SetDebug(false) // ensure debug is explicitly not set
msg.Dprint("hello, world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.Dprintf("hello, %s", "world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.Dprintln("hello, world")
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.StackTrace()
if buf.Len() != 0 {
t.Fatalf("expected no output, have %s", buf.String())
}
msg.SetDebug(true)
msg.Dprint("hello, world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world", buf.String())
}
buf.Reset()
msg.Dprintf("hello, %s", "world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world", buf.String())
}
buf.Reset()
msg.Dprintln("hello, world")
if !checkExpected(buf, "hello, world\n") {
t.Fatalf("expected output %q, have %q", "hello, world\n", buf.String())
}
buf.Reset()
msg.StackTrace()
if buf.Len() == 0 {
t.Fatal("expected stack trace output, received no output")
}
}
